Poka-yoke is a concept in Lean methodology that focuses on designing processes in a way that prevents errors from occurring. The term translates to "mistake-proofing" or "error-proofing" in Japanese. This approach is essential in Lean because it aims to enhance quality and efficiency by making it difficult or impossible for mistakes to happen during manufacturing or service processes. By implementing poka-yoke systems, organizations can incorporate mechanisms or devices that either help avoid human error or immediately identify when errors occur, allowing for timely corrections. Examples include using color-coded parts so that incorrect assembly is minimized or design features that ensure the right part can only fit in the right way. This proactive strategy not only improves the overall quality of the process but also reduces waste, rework, and the costs associated with errors, aligning perfectly with Lean principles that aim to streamline operations and enhance customer satisfaction.
